Background
LCMT1 catalyzes the methylation of the carboxyl group of the C-terminal leucine residue (leu309) of the catalytic subunit of protein phosphatase-2A (PPP2CA; MIM 176915) (De Baere et al., 1999 [PubMed 10600115]) . [supplied by OMIM]
